National Day of Prayer
National Day of Prayer
For the first time, the local National Day of Prayer took place at Messiah Lutheran Church in Boerne on Thursday, May 5. Several individuals led attendees through prayers, including Bryan English, front left, the director of the Church Ambassador Network, who led the prayer segment on government. Brad Sanders was the announcer; Helen Wenzel, with Angels All Around You Ministry, gave the prayer for the military; Mark Giardinelli was a coordinator; Mandi Turner was the praise singer; Kathlin Jauregui, director of the Hill Country Pregnancy Care Center, gave a prayer for families; Kathy Giardinelli was a coordinator; and Benton Leachman served as a singer and musician. Back row: Tim Ristow gave a prayer for media in America; Mike Lang, retired owner of KCAC, presented the prayer segment on business and the workplace; Artie Dolt was the reader; the Rev. Alex Lahue of Messiah gave the devotional and prayed for churches across the country; Elijah Hawkins was the worship Leader; and Bryan Degner, retired coach and American history teacher, led the prayer on education. Submitted photo 05/13/2022 12:00 AM
